diff options
| author | Douwe Maan <douwe@gitlab.com> | 2018-06-01 11:49:39 +0000 |
|---|---|---|
| committer | Douwe Maan <douwe@gitlab.com> | 2018-06-01 11:49:39 +0000 |
| commit | cc5890f287b9dc5c117470d5b0925ba7f6d07485 (patch) | |
| tree | 7aa007de7a6900fe8d487526f8dba4545bee3cd0 /config/initializers | |
| parent | 78fe35ccc382372a4047630e3ccfafe8fabb5c00 (diff) | |
| parent | 7083b355a693e2de91aa7bcd7099c1a1690bc756 (diff) | |
| download | gitlab-ce-cc5890f287b9dc5c117470d5b0925ba7f6d07485.tar.gz | |
Merge branch '46481-preserve-warnings-even-if-passed' into 'master'
Resolve "A lot of constants redefinition warnings"
Closes #46481
See merge request gitlab-org/gitlab-ce!19286
Diffstat (limited to 'config/initializers')
| -rw-r--r-- | config/initializers/2_gitlab.rb | 2 | ||||
| -rw-r--r-- | config/initializers/omniauth.rb | 9 |
2 files changed, 2 insertions, 9 deletions
diff --git a/config/initializers/2_gitlab.rb b/config/initializers/2_gitlab.rb index 1d2ab606a63..8b7f245b7b0 100644 --- a/config/initializers/2_gitlab.rb +++ b/config/initializers/2_gitlab.rb @@ -1 +1 @@ -require_relative '../../lib/gitlab' +require_dependency 'gitlab' diff --git a/config/initializers/omniauth.rb b/config/initializers/omniauth.rb index e33ebb25c4c..a7fa926a853 100644 --- a/config/initializers/omniauth.rb +++ b/config/initializers/omniauth.rb @@ -19,12 +19,5 @@ end if Gitlab.config.omniauth.enabled provider_names = Gitlab.config.omniauth.providers.map(&:name) - require 'omniauth-kerberos' if provider_names.include?('kerberos') -end - -module OmniAuth - module Strategies - autoload :Bitbucket, Rails.root.join('lib', 'omni_auth', 'strategies', 'bitbucket') - autoload :Jwt, Rails.root.join('lib', 'omni_auth', 'strategies', 'jwt') - end + Gitlab::Auth.omniauth_setup_providers(provider_names) end |
